时刻表系统的终极安全指南:防御信息泄露与攻击的8项措施
立即解锁
发布时间: 2025-07-08 03:24:38 阅读量: 36 订阅数: 34 AIGC 


JTAG安全熔断:硬件调试接口攻击防护终极指南.pdf

# 摘要
本文全面探讨了时刻表系统面临的安全威胁及其防护措施。首先概述了时刻表系统可能遭遇的安全挑战,然后介绍了基础安全防护措施,如用户认证、授权机制、数据加密和安全传输标准。接着,本文详细讨论了入侵检测与防御策略,包括入侵检测系统的部署、恶意软件防护和定期安全扫描的重要性。在网络安全与应用程序安全加固方面,强调了防火墙规则、网络隔离策略、输入验证和安全补丁管理流程的必要性。最后,本文探讨了实施安全测试与建立应急响应计划的方法,以确保时刻表系统在遭受攻击时能够迅速响应并恢复正常运行。通过这些综合性的安全措施,旨在为时刻表系统提供一个安全可靠的运行环境。
# 关键字
时刻表系统;安全威胁;用户认证;数据加密;入侵检测;网络隔离;安全测试;应急响应
参考资源链接:[极品时刻表:一站式列车与飞机时刻查询](https://wenku.csdn.net/doc/5yuanbqovg?spm=1055.2635.3001.10343)
# 1. 时刻表系统的安全威胁概述
在数字化时代,时刻表系统作为交通基础设施的重要组成部分,其安全性至关重要。由于系统涉及大量用户数据和运营信息,易成为网络攻击的目标。本章将概述时刻表系统可能面临的安全威胁,并强调为何需要采取主动的安全防护措施。
时刻表系统面临的威胁可以从多个层面来分析。首先是系统自身的安全漏洞,如未打补丁的软件和不安全的配置。其次是恶意行为者的攻击,比如利用社会工程学获取系统访问权,或是通过网络攻击手段来破坏系统的正常运行。最后,自然灾害或其他不可预测的事件也可能对时刻表系统的稳定性造成影响。
理解这些潜在威胁之后,时刻表系统管理员和开发人员可以采取一系列的基础安全防护措施,来保护系统不受损害。这些措施将从强化认证授权机制、实现数据加密与安全传输等方面入手,以确保时刻表系统的安全和可靠性。接下来的章节将具体阐述这些安全防护措施及其实施方法。
# 2. 时刻表系统的基础安全防护措施
时刻表系统作为一个承载大量旅客信息和运行数据的关键基础设施,基础的安全防护措施尤为关键。本章节将深入探讨用户认证授权机制、数据加密与安全传输的实践方法,旨在提升时刻表系统的整体安全防护水平。
## 2.1 用户认证和授权机制
用户认证和授权机制是时刻表系统安全防护的第一道防线。它确保只有经过验证和授权的用户才能访问系统资源。强化用户认证和授权能有效减少未授权访问和数据泄露的风险。
### 2.1.1 强化用户密码策略
用户密码作为最基础的认证手段,其安全性直接影响系统的安全状态。实施强密码策略是提高用户认证强度的首要步骤。强密码策略要求密码长度至少在12位以上,必须包含大小写字母、数字和特殊字符等,以确保密码的复杂性和抗破解能力。此外,还应定期更换密码,并实施密码历史记录策略,防止用户重复使用旧密码。
密码策略的实施通常涉及以下几个方面:
- 强制密码更新周期:如用户每90天必须更改一次密码。
- 密码复杂性要求:规定密码必须包含的字符类型,例如至少需要一个大写字母、一个小写字母、一个数字和一个特殊字符。
- 密码历史记录:防止用户在密码过期后重新设置之前使用过的密码。
- 密码泄露监控:使用密码泄露数据库,检查用户密码是否已被公开泄露。
### 2.1.2 多因素身份验证的实施
多因素身份验证(MFA)提供了一种更为安全的认证机制,它要求用户在提供密码之外,还需通过其他形式的身份验证。常见的多因素包括生物识别(如指纹和面部识别)、手机短信验证码、硬件令牌等。实施MFA可以有效防止密码泄露带来的安全威胁。
实施多因素身份验证的策略包括:
- 选择合适的MFA方法:根据系统需求和用户接受度选择合适的MFA方式,例如是否使用生物识别技术或短信验证码。
- 用户教育和推广:告知用户MFA的重要性和如何使用,减少用户对新验证方式的抵触情绪。
- 兼容性和集成性:确保MFA解决方案能够与现有的时刻表系统无缝集成,并保持良好的用户体验。
## 2.2 数据加密与安全传输
数据在传输和存储时都可能受到攻击,因此必须采取加密措施保护数据不被未授权访问。
### 2.2.1 传输层加密标准(TLS/SSL)的配置
传输层安全(TLS)和安全套接层(SSL)协议用于在互联网上进行加密通信,确保数据传输的安全性。TLS/SSL的配置包括生成和安装SSL证书,配置加密协议和密钥交换算法。此外,还需进行定期的安全更新和扫描,以确保加密措施的有效性。
TLS/SSL配置关键步骤:
- 获取有效的SSL证书:可以从可信的证书颁发机构(CA)获取,也可以使用Let's Encrypt等免费服务。
- 配置Web服务器使用SSL:如Apache、Nginx等,根据服务器类型的具体配置指南进行设置。
- 监控和更新:定期检查并更新TLS/SSL版本和加密套件,遵循最新的安全标准。
### 2.2.2 数据存储加密技术的选择
数据存储加密技术用于保护存储在数据库和文件系统中的敏感数据。通常有对称加密和非对称加密两种方式,对称加密使用相同的密钥进行加密和解密,而非对称加密使用一对密钥,即公钥和私钥。选择合适的加密技术对于维护数据安全至关重要。
数据存储加密技术的决策:
- 根据数据敏感程度选择合适的加密算法,如AES、RSA等。
- 实现透明数据加密(TDE)和列级加密,以保护数据库中的敏感信息。
- 加密密钥管理:使用安全的密钥管理系统来存储和管理加密密钥,确保密钥的安全性。
总结以上所述,强化用户认证授权机制和实施数据加密传输是保障时刻表系统安全的基础。通过综合运用多种安全措施,可以有效减少系统受到的内外部威胁。在接下来的章节中,我们将探讨入侵检测与防御策略、网络与应用程序安全加固,以及安全测试与应急响应计划,从而构建一个更加完善的安全防护体系。
# 3. 时刻表系统的入侵检测与防御策略
在上一章节中,我们讨论了时刻表系统的安全基础防护措施,这些措施为系统的稳定运行构建了坚固的第一道防线。然而,即便采取了这些措施,仍然无法完全防止来自外部或内部的恶意攻击。因此,本章节将深入
0
0
复制全文
相关推荐








